Dr. Adrian Toomes, eventually known as the supervillain The Vulture, is an antagonist inthe Amazing Spider-Man film series, featured in The Amazing Spider-Man 2, The Sinister Six, and The Amazing Spider-Man 3. He is a scientist and aviation mechanic who worked at Oscorp Industries, namely in their military funded equipment/weaponry manufacturing division Special Projects, having developed a prototype magnetic winged-harness and uniform designed for the Air Force, namely Special Ops for infiltration and airstrikes. He would eventually be enlisted by Gustav Fiers on behalf of Harry Osborn to organize a terrorist/supervillain team bent on killing the superhero Spider-Man.

  • In the comics, Vulture originally flew with a pair of magnetic wings to get revenge on his former business partner Gregory Bestman. He was also one of the founding members of Spider-Man's recurrent group of enemies, the Sinister Six, alongside Mysterio, Doctor Octopus, Sandman, and Electro.
